Aliaksandr Kalenik d79438a2a6 LibJS: Join locals, constants and registers into single vector
Merging registers, constants and locals into single vector means:
- Better data locality
- No need to check type in Interpreter::get() and Interpreter::set()
  which are very hot functions

Performance improvement is visible in almost all Octane and Kraken
tests.
